Ask The Breeder – Rachel Goddard

Rachel Goddard - Limagrain UK
  1. Genetic resistance has become a more important factor for varietal selection, how do you think this will develop over years to come?

With increasingly challenging weather conditions and the potential for stricter legislation of chemical inputs, genetic resistance is likely to become an even greater focus in future. However, we need to ensure that the genetic resistance in our varieties remains effective in the face of highly dynamic pathogens such as Yellow rust and Septoria tritici. This is where multi-gene resistance is important. By combining several resistance genes to the same pathogen in a single variety, we provide additional layers of protection and increase the ability of the variety to withstand pathogen attack. Varieties such as LG Rebellion, which perform consistently across several years of high disease pressure, benefit from multi-gene resistance. 

 
How have you, collectively as a team, developed the multi resistance programme at LG, and what are your plans for the future?

It’s important to recognise that not all resistance gene combinations provide the same level of protection. At Limagrain, we routinely assess the effectiveness of hundreds of different gene combinations in trials across the UK, to identify those which provide the best level of resistance. Through the use of genetic markers, we can quickly and efficiently select breeding lines which have the right genes and ensure that these lines also have other important traits such as good grain quality. To further protect against rapidly evolving pathogens, we’re also continually assessing and introducing new sources of resistances into the breeding program. As our understanding of the mechanisms of resistance continues to increase, we’ll be able to design more multi-gene combinations that work at different stages of the plant life-cycle and through different modes of action.
